Shreyas Iyer becomes first Indian to score 1,500 runs in ODI cricket . He has now scored 1,534 runs in 38 innings, averaging 49.48 runs .
Shreyas Iyer, an Indian middle-order batsman, continues to maintain an unmatched consistency and break records, becoming the first Indian batter to score 1,500 runs in ODI cricket.On Wednesday, Iyer completed the feat in Indias second ODI against Bangladesh in Dhaka.With six fours and three sixes, the athletic batter continued his golden streak, scoring 82 off 102 balls for a strike rate of 80.39.Although India lost by five runs in the match, Iyer's knock and persistence proved to be positives for the Men in Blue.
